Platform X+
Expand your Platform M+ modular DAW control system by up to 32 channels using up to three Platform X+ units on most DAWs. Each Platform X+ houses eight touch-sensitive motorized channel faders with 10-bit resolution, eight dual function encoder knobs, and mute, solo, select, and record buttons. The iCON universal DAW mode on Platform X+ controls Cubase, Nuendo, Samplitude, Logic Pro, Studio One, Bitwig, Reason, Sonar, Digital Performer, Reaper, FL Studio, Adobe Audition, Ableton Live, and Pro Tools. Bitwig Studio 8-Track is included. Add the optional Platform D2 display to better view track names and parameters.

*KNOWN ISSUES
Some DAWs limit the number of extenders that work with their software. The following list includes the maximum number of extenders you can use with the specified DAW.
*1 main unit + 7 extenders = 64 channels – Cubase/Nuendo, Studio One, Digital Performer, Logic Pro X, Mixbus
*1 main unit + 5 extenders = 48 channels – Ableton Live
*1 main unit + 3 extenders = 32 channels – Pro Tools, Bitwig, Reaper
*1 main unit + 1 extender = 16 channels – Reason, FL Studio, Cakewalk/Sonar, Samplitude
